Job Description
As an SEND Classroom Assistant, you will be responsible for supporting students with special educational needs and disabilities (SEND) in mainstream classrooms. Your duties will include:
Providing academic and emotional support to students with SEND Assisting the class teacher in delivering lessons and managing the classroom environment Developing and implementing individual education plans (IEPs) for students with SEND Monitoring and recording student progress, and reporting to the class teacher and SENCO Liaising with parents and external professionals, such as speech and language therapists, occupational therapists and educational psychologists Working collaboratively with other members of staff to create an inclusive learning environment for all studentsRequirements
To be considered for this role, you should have:
Previous experience working with students with SEND is desirable Knowledge of different SEND conditions, and strategies for supporting students with SEND Excellent communication, interpersonal and organizational skills Strong IT skills and the ability to use technology to enhance learning A commitment to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young peopleBenefits
